Abstract :
The maximum entropy method (MEM) is applied to estimation of surface temperature from temperature readings. The inverse heat conduction problem is reformulated for MEM and a three-phase solution method utilizing the successive quadratic programming (SQP) is addressed. Computational results by the proposed MEM are presented and compared with results by the conventional methods.
